which best describes the direction of hear?
from a substance with no thermal energy to a substance with high amounts of thermal energy
from a substance with less thermal energy to a substance with more thermal energy
from a cooler substance to a warmer substance
from a warmer substance to a cooler substance

Explanation:

Brief Explanations

Heat transfer occurs based on temperature difference. According to the second - law of thermodynamics, heat flows from a region of higher temperature (warmer substance) to a region of lower temperature (cooler substance). Thermal energy is related to temperature and the amount of substance. A substance with no thermal energy is an idealized concept (absolute zero, which is not achievable in practice). Also, heat does not flow from less thermal energy to more thermal energy (if we just consider the amount without temperature, for example, a large - volume cooler substance has more thermal energy than a small - volume warmer substance, but heat still flows from the warmer to the cooler).

Answer:

from a warmer substance to a cooler substance
